Residential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a bathroom Yes No Easy to fix with a DIY kit
Standing water in a basement No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ise
Water stain on a ceiling Maybe Yes May show hidden water damage, best to call a pro
Broken pipe in a kitchen No Yes Needs immediate attention and specialized equipment
Musty smell in a crawl space No Yes Shows hidden water damage, best to call a pro
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Needs immediate attention and specialized equipment

Residential Water Removal Cost in Pebble Creek, AZ

The cost of residential water removal in Pebble Creek, AZ,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ices are competitive and we’ll work with you to create a customized plan that meets your needs.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of water
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of surfaces affected
Restoration and Repairs $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of repairs needed
Emergency Response $100 – $500 Time of day, severity of damage
Assessment and Planning $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, complexity of damage
